Output 86fa22a524740ea73011bdeacd59d057ddb34603a98cf741c1ca6caf6dfb6aa2:0

value
3512130769
script pubkey
OP_0 OP_PUSHBYTES_20 bcd353cb7687642d50a9c60e4283b21baae667b8
address
bc1qhnf48jmksajz659fcc8y9qajrw4wveacdszylc
transaction
86fa22a524740ea73011bdeacd59d057ddb34603a98cf741c1ca6caf6dfb6aa2
confirmations
42623
spent
true